Outline of Final Research Achievements |
Rice dwarf virus and rice gall dwarf virus, which are members of the family Reoviridae are transmitted by insect vectors (Nephotettix cincticeps) and infect rice plants. To control these diseases, preventing disease cycle of insect-plant is important. To understand the factors that play important role of insect host and virus interactions, some protein inhibitors were treated to vector cell monolayer (VCM) derived N. cincticeps. After the treatment, RDV or RGDV were inoculated to VCM. The application of 50μM Quercetin resulted in a drastic inhibition of RDV and RGDV infection/multiplication. This result suggested Hsp70 of VCM have important functions for RDV and RGDV infection/multiplication. The RNAi experiments were performed using Hsp70/Hsc70 VCM genes from EST analysis. We found RNAi Hsp70 genes resulted that reduction of multiplication RDV in VCM. These results showed that the host factor, Hsp70 has important role for infection/multiplication of rice reoviruses in insect cells.
